00:33:35.000He's born August 9, 1985. He's an American entrepreneur and politician.
00:33:39.000He founded Rovian Sciences, a pharmaceutical company, in 2014. In February 2023, Ramaswamy declared his candidacy for the Republican Party nomination in the 2024 United States presidential election.
00:33:49.000He suspended his campaign in January 2024 after finishing fourth in the Iowa caucuses and proceeded to endorse Trump's candidacy.

00:47:02.000let's see what else here all right Doge co-founder Vivek Ramaswamy will no longer head the department leaving Elon Musk as the sole chair Edward Lawrence joins us live from the White House with more.
00:47:22.000Yeah, so he's stepping away, possibly for future endeavors, and I'll get to that in just a second.
00:47:27.000Elon Musk was spotted here on the White House complex yesterday, and noticeably absent was his Doge duo brother, Vivek Rameshwamy.
00:47:35.000Now, a Trump transition spokesperson says that Vivek has stepped away from the Department of Government Efficiency because he's possibly going to run for the governor of Ohio.
00:47:45.000Now, on social media, Vivek says this.
00:47:47.000He says, quote, I'm confident that Elon and the team will succeed in streamlining government.
00:47:55.000I'll have more to say soon about my future plans for Ohio.
00:47:59.000Last night, when President Trump signed the executive order creating Doge, he was asked about the world's richest person getting an office in the West Wing.
